CyberNewsWire reported that INE, a prominent networking and cybersecurity training and certification organization, has recently received 14 awards in G2’s Fall 2024 Report. Among these accolades are distinctions such as “Fastest Implementation” and “Most Implementable,” signifying INE’s exceptional performance in comparison to its competitors.

These awards are determined by G2 using a specialized algorithm based on verified reviews from actual product users, establishing G2 as a trusted review source for numerous organizations globally. The recognition of INE’s outstanding performance in enterprise, small business, and global technical training underscores the extensive range and quality of resources available in INE’s online learning library.

Dara Warn, the CEO of INE, expressed the organization’s core mission of not only achieving awards but also equipping professionals and enterprises with the necessary skills to navigate the dynamic cybersecurity landscape. INE’s commitment revolves around continuously updating and expanding their training modules to keep pace with the latest technology and security practices. This strategic approach aims to empower organizations worldwide to develop a resilient and well-prepared workforce capable of transforming potential threats into opportunities for growth and innovation.

In the G2 Fall 2024 Report, INE was recognized in various categories, including being a leader in Europe, Asia, and the Asia Pacific for online course providers, as well as a high performer in India for technical skills development. Furthermore, INE was acknowledged as a leader, high performer, and momentum leader in multiple segments, highlighting the organization’s diverse expertise and impact across different markets.

Customer testimonials further validate INE’s effectiveness, with users praising the platform’s hands-on and real-world scenario-based curriculum, flexibility for self-paced learning, and extensive library of resources accessible anytime and anywhere. These endorsements emphasize the value that INE provides to both students and professionals seeking to enhance their skills and advance in the tech industry.

In addition to the G2 awards, INE Security, which offers cybersecurity-specific training, received the prestigious SC Award for the Best IT Security-Related Training Program. This recognition solidifies INE Security’s position as a frontrunner in cybersecurity education, equipping businesses with the necessary tools and knowledge to combat sophisticated cyber threats successfully.

Earlier in the year, the Global InfoSec Awards honored INE Security with four awards at RSAC 2024, highlighting achievements such as the Best Product in Cybersecurity Education for Enterprises and Most Innovative in Cybersecurity Education for SMBs. These accolades collectively showcase INE’s leadership in delivering innovative and effective networking and cybersecurity education across various sectors and business sizes.
